ACCP(北大青鸟APTECH计算机教育的职业认证课程)5.0 S2阶段的SQL内部测试题3,是针对学员在学习完SQL基础后进行的一次能力评估。这个测试旨在检验学员对SQL语言的理解程度,包括但不限于数据查询、表的操作、数据库设计以及SQL语句的编写能力。下面我们将深入探讨SQL语言中的关键知识点。 1. **数据查询**:SQL的核心功能之一是查询数据。使用`SELECT`语句,可以提取数据库中满足特定条件的记录。例如,`SELECT * FROM table_name WHERE condition`会返回表`table_name`中所有满足`condition`的行。`*`代表选择所有列,而`WHERE`子句用于定义筛选条件。 2. **聚合函数**:SQL提供了如`COUNT()`、`SUM()`、`AVG()`、`MAX()`和`MIN()`等聚合函数,用于对一组数据进行统计计算。例如,`SELECT COUNT(*) FROM table_name`将返回`table_name`表中的记录总数。 3. **分组与排序**:`GROUP BY`语句用于将数据按一个或多个列进行分组,而`ORDER BY`则用于对结果集进行升序或降序排序。例如,`SELECT column1, COUNT(*) FROM table_name GROUP BY column1 ORDER BY COUNT(*) DESC`将按照`column1`的值分组,并按每组的记录数降序排列。 4. **联接操作**:在处理多表关系时,`JOIN`操作是必不可少的。SQL支持`INNER JOIN`(只返回两个表中匹配的记录)、`LEFT JOIN`(返回左表的所有记录及右表匹配的记录)、`RIGHT JOIN`(返回右表的所有记录及左表匹配的记录)和`FULL JOIN`(返回两个表中所有匹配和不匹配的记录)。 5. **子查询**:子查询是在一个更大的查询语句中嵌套的查询,它可以作为表达式的一部分。例如,`SELECT * FROM table_name WHERE column1 IN (SELECT column2 FROM another_table)`将返回`table_name`中`column1`值存在于`another_table`的`column2`中的记录。 6. **视图**:视图是虚拟表,基于一个或多个表的查询结果。创建视图可以简化复杂的查询,提供安全层,并允许用户以他们喜欢的方式查看数据。`CREATE VIEW view_name AS SELECT...`用来创建视图。 7. **索引**:索引可以显著提高查询速度。它们是数据库管理系统在数据表上创建的一种特殊结构,使得数据查找更快速。`CREATE INDEX index_name ON table_name(column_name)`用来在指定列上创建索引。 8. **存储过程**:存储过程是一组预编译的SQL语句,可以在需要时调用,提高效率并减少网络流量。`CREATE PROCEDURE proc_name AS BEGIN SQL_statements END`用于创建存储过程。 9. **事务管理**:SQL支持事务处理,确保数据的一致性和完整性。`BEGIN TRANSACTION`, `COMMIT`, 和 `ROLLBACK`语句用于控制事务的开始、提交和回滚。 10. **数据库设计**:良好的数据库设计是SQL应用的基础。包括范式理论(第一范式至第五范式)的应用,以减少数据冗余和提高数据一致性。 在ACCP 5.0 S2的SQL内部测试题3中,学员可能会遇到上述这些概念的综合应用,包括编写查询、解决实际问题、分析性能优化等。通过这样的测试,学员可以更好地理解SQL的精髓,并提升在实际工作中的数据库操作技能。


























- 1


- 粉丝: 4
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 网络工程设计CH3配置以太网交换机.ppt
- 计算机组成题库.doc
- 神威药业公司市场调研项目管理流程DOC.doc
- 用友软件基于业务模式的组织体系与绩效设计框架设计.ppt
- 学生电子商务调研汇报.docx
- 2023年操作系统试题库名词解释.doc
- 如何用单片机单片机控制舵机-.docx
- 基于GIS的土地资源管理信息系统的设计与实现.doc
- 思科智慧城市云.ppt
- 网络生物医学培训课件.ppt
- 维能通信物联网实验室方案.doc
- 项目管理工作心得感想.doc
- 医疗器械软件注册审查指导原则.doc
- 网络教研平台方案简介.doc
- 课程标准-网络工程制图与识图--new.doc
- 网络客人接待及点评回复方案(修正版)(1).doc


